Sané Thermen is located in Riksingen, in the Belgian province of Limburg. This thermal facility heats sodium-chloride water to 35°C, offering indoor and outdoor pools, sauna, hammam and massage.

Insider tip — Riksingen is in Belgian Limburg near Tongeren — Belgium's oldest city, founded by the Romans around 10 BC; its Gallo-Roman Museum holds extraordinary artifacts including a remarkable 1st-century iron helmet. Sané Thermen's salt brine (Sole) baths draw on the long balneology tradition of the Herve plateau region. The nearby Herve cheese (Belgium's only PDO cheese, washed-rind and pungent) makes a flavorful counterpoint when combining culture and wellness in one visit.
